Saudi Arabia - Re-Export of Wire of Iron or Non-Alloy Steel Not Plated or Coated Containing by Weight 0.25% or Less of Carbon
At $67,181.88 in 2018, the country was ranked number 7 among other countries in Re-Export of Wire of Iron or Non-Alloy Steel Not Plated or Coated Containing by Weight 0.25% or Less of Carbon. Saudi Arabia is overtaken by Oman, which was ranked number 6 with $88,561.8 and is followed by Fiji at $47,913.56. United States topped the ranking with $5,912,337 in 2019, +18.2% versus 2018. Canada, Benin and United Arab Emirates resp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. New Zealand witnessed the best average annual growth at +58.4% per year, while Italy was the worst growing country at -60.5% per year.
